Despite no official announcement yet, it’s now almost certain that Vijay Deverakonda’s Kingdom is not sticking to its initial release date. The film will have a release in July and is vying for the July 25th date. However, with July already looking packed, the team may also have to consider August 1st as an option. But it is not a safe option for the team.
In July, we have Pawan Kalyan’s Hari Hara Veera Mallu (most likely), Thammudu, and Ghaati. If any of these movies work well, they will have a decent and comfortable run at the box office. In the middle of this, Vijay Deverakonda’s Kingdom must pull some buzz and at the same time, must also sustain the craze surrounding the film.
However, the big problem is the massive releases lined up on August 14th. War 2 and Coolie are arriving for Independence day. With enormous star power and massive marketing muscle behind both, Kingdom is at serious risk of being overshadowed, regardless of how good the content is. The audience’s attention will likely be diverted, and retaining screens could become a major challenge beyond the first week.
Meanwhile, the Kingdom has had its share of complications. Reshoots delayed the schedule, and Anirudh Ravichander is reportedly requesting for additional time for re-recording. Despite the setbacks, the makers are banking on the film’s unique setting.
Directed by Gautham Tinnanuri, the film is produced by Sithara Entertainments.
